What are the four types of consumer oriented applications of E-commerce? Discuss them briefly.

Four types of Consumer Oriented applications in E-Commerce are as follows:

1.  B2C (business-to-customer)

"Electronic commerce" is generally understood mostly as selling goods or services to people ("final consumers"). This is not, so far, the main part of online business. 

2.  B2B (business-to-business)

The consensus is universal: this is the priority; this is where the money is. It's quite true; so far the bulk of online business is in company-to-company transactions. 

3.  C2C (customer-to-customer)

Person-to-person transactions are the oldest form of e-business. They've been there from the starting, long before there was any widespread use of the Internet. They continue to be all over the place, quite invisible to anyone thinking that all business is on a website.  

4. C2B (customer-to-business)

The most significant activity in e-commerce isn't selling. It's buying. Quite often that doesn't mean buying online but checking, comparing, verifying quality and price before baying in traditional stores or services.
